The Culture Of Youth Sports

AirTalk for December 27, 2002

At the YMCA in Boyle Heights, the swim team known as the East Los Angeles “Sharks” has been disbanded due to alleged parental verbal abuse and quarreling with the YMCA staff members. Guest Host Patt Morrison discusses the culture and psychology of youth sports as well as parental involvement and behavior within various youth sports programs with George A. Selleck, Ph.D., author of Raising a Good Sport In An In Your Face World also co-author of From The Bleachers With Love: Advice to Parents With Kids In Sports.

Filmweek

AirTalk for December 27, 2002

Larry Mantle and critics F.X. Feeney of the L.A. Weekly, Jean Oppenheimer of New Times, and Henry Sheehan of HenrySheehan.com discuss this week's new film releases, including Catch Me If You Can, Chicago, The Hours, Max, and The Pianist among others.
